Predictive value of nutritional markers (albumin, creatinine, cholesterol, and hematocrit) for patients on dialysis for up to 30 years

1996 
Abstract Mortality among end-stage renal disease patients in the United States remains unacceptably high despite progress in the management of renal replacement therapy. Consequently, there are few reports of long-term survivors on dialysis.
